About B & B Enterprise
Overview
B & B Enterprise Ltd. is a Bangladeshi brokerage firm operating under the domain bnbbd.com. It claims to have been established in 1986, though the official registration date of the limited company is August 29, 2019. The firm is based in Dhaka, with a registered address at TREC No. 34, Room No. 718, Dhaka Stock Exchange Building, 9/F, Motijheel C/A, Dhaka-1000.
According to its website, B & B Enterprise provides brokerage services focused on the Dhaka Stock Exchange (DSE). It offers account opening, order management, IPO applications, and investment advisory. The broker positions itself as a long-standing player in the Bangladeshi capital market, catering primarily to local investors.
Regulation
B & B Enterprise claims to adhere to the guidelines of the Dhaka Stock Exchange and the Bangladesh Securities and Exchange Commission (BSEC). However, FXCanary’s independent records show no regulatory license on file from BSEC or any other authority. The firm is effectively unregulated, which is a significant risk factor for traders.
The absence of verified regulation means that client funds and activities are not protected by any statutory compensation scheme. Traders should exercise extreme caution when considering this broker.
Account Types
The broker offers several account types: Individual, Joint, and Link accounts. To begin trading, clients must open a Beneficiary Owners (BO) account, which is standard for holding shares in Bangladesh. The registration process is described as simple and can be done online.
Minimum deposit requirements are not explicitly stated on the website, but aggregated industry sources mention a $100 minimum for forex/CFD accounts, which conflicts with the equity-focused nature of the firm. This inconsistency warrants further investigation.
Platforms and Instruments
B & B Enterprise offers a DSE Mobile App for trading activities, allowing users to access their accounts, view portfolios, and receive alerts. The platform appears tailored to the Dhaka Stock Exchange. The instruments available are primarily equities, mutual funds, debentures, and corporate bonds listed on the DSE.
Despite claims in aggregated databases about forex, commodities, and indices, the official website makes no mention of these instruments. The broker’s core offering is clearly stock market trading.
Funding and Fees
Funding can be done via bank transfer to accounts at City Bank and Al-Arafah Islami Bank. No information on withdrawal methods or processing times is provided on the site. The broker does not publicly list its fee structure, though it states that it 'does not charge commissions' for certain accounts, per aggregated sources. Spreads are claimed to be as low as 0 pip, but this again refers to forex/CFD trading not evident on the website.
Target Audience
B & B Enterprise targets local Bangladeshi investors looking to trade on the DSE. It also has a section for foreign investors, outlining tax rates for dividends and capital gains. The firm aims to serve both individual and institutional clients, though its online presence is basic and lacks detailed information for international traders.
